House Window Repair: A Comprehensive Guide
Windows are an essential element of any home, offering natural light, ventilation, and a view of the outdoors. However, with time, they might suffer damage from climate condition, mishaps, or just wear and tear. Repairing house windows is important for maintaining energy effectiveness and improving the total looks of your home. This guide will dig into different elements of house window repair, from identifying common problems to supplying detailed repair services.
Typical Window Issues
Before diving into the repair process, it is necessary to determine the common issues that might take place with house windows. Here's a table summing up typical window concerns:
| Problem | Description | Indicators |
|---|---|---|
| Split Glass | Damage to the glass panes due to impact or stress | Noticeable cracks or chips in glass |
| Broken Glass Repair Seals | Failure in the insulating seal between Double Glazed Window Repair panes | Fogging or condensation in between panes |
| Damaged Frames | Wear and tear of the window frame product | Warping, decomposing, or loosening of the frame |
| Sticking Windows | Difficulty in opening or closing the sash | Windows do not move smoothly |
| Drafts | Air leaks around the Window Scratch Repair, affecting insulation | Visible temperature level changes indoors |
Steps for Window Repair
Repairing windows is typically a simple task that property owners can deal with on their own. Here are in-depth actions for addressing various window problems:
1. Repairing Cracked Glass
Products Needed:
- Glass repair set or epoxy
- Security goggles
- Gloves
- Clean cloth
Actions:
- Assess the Damage: Determine if the crack is surface-level or if it jeopardizes the glass stability.
- Tidy the Area: Wipe the glass around the crack to remove dust and debris.
- Apply Repair Material: Follow the instructions on the glass repair set or epoxy. Inject the substance into the crack and smooth the surface area.
- Treat: Allow the material to set according to the producer's suggestions.
| Estimated Time | Skill Level | Cost |
|---|---|---|
| 1-2 hours | Newbie | ₤ 10 - ₤ 30 |

3. Repairing Damaged Frames
Materials Needed:
- Wood filler or epoxy
- Sandpaper
- Paint or stain
- Tools: Hammer, chisel
Steps:
- Assess the Frame: Identify areas of rot or damage.
- Eliminate Damaged Areas: Use a sculpt to remove rotted wood.
- Fill the Gaps: Apply wood filler or epoxy for larger spaces and smooth the surface area as soon as treated.
- Sand and Paint: Sand down the area once dry and apply paint or stain to match the existing frame.
| Estimated Time | Ability Level | Expense |
|---|---|---|
| 3-5 hours | Intermediate | ₤ 20 - ₤ 75 |
4. Repairing Sticking Windows
Materials Needed:
- Lubricant (such as silicone spray)
- Sandpaper or wood plane
Steps:
- Inspect the Sash: Check for locations of paint accumulation or warping.
- Sand or Plane Areas: Carefully sand or shave locations that stay with ensure a smooth slide.
- Oil: Apply a lubricant along the tracks to improve motion.
| Approximated Time | Skill Level | Expense |
|---|---|---|
| 1 hour | Newbie | ₤ 5 - ₤ 20 |
5. Sealing Drafts
Products Needed:
- Weather removing or caulk
- Utility knife
- Caulking gun
Actions:
- Identify Drafty Areas: Run your hand around the window edges to feel for air leakages.
- Apply Weather Stripping: For movable parts, apply weather condition removing to create a tighter seal when closed.
- Caulk Fixed Areas: Use a caulking gun to use caulk around the boundary of the frame.
| Approximated Time | Skill Level | Expense |
|---|---|---|
| 1-2 hours | Beginner | ₤ 10 - ₤ 30 |
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q1: How often should I check my windows for damages?
It's recommended to examine your windows at least two times a year, especially before winter season and after extreme weather condition events.
Q2: Can I replace simply the glass pane rather of the entire window?
Yes, replacing simply the glass is often feasible if the frame is in good condition. Nevertheless, consult with a professional if not sure.
Q3: What factors impact the expense of window repair?
Costs can vary based upon the kind of damage, products required, and whether you hire a professional or do it yourself.
Q4: Is it better to repair or change old windows?
This depends upon the degree of the damage. If your windows are significantly used or obsoleted, replacement may use better long-lasting benefits in regards to energy efficiency and looks.

Q5: How can I prevent window problems in the future?
Routine maintenance, such as cleansing and painting frames, examining seals, and making sure appropriate drain around the window, can prevent numerous typical problems.
